PEEK plastic is a high-performance thermoplastic that offers a combination of exceptional strength, stiffness, chemical resistance, and temperature resistance It is known for its excellent mechanical properties and is capable of withstanding extreme temperatures, making it suitable for a wide range of applications PEEK plastic also has excellent dimensional stability, low friction, and is resistant to creep and fatigue, making it an ideal material for use in challenging environments.
One of the key benefits of PEEK plastic is its lightweight nature, which helps reduce overall weight in various applications This makes it an attractive choice for industries such as aerospace and automotive, where weight reduction is essential for improving fuel efficiency and overall performance PEEK plastic is also highly resistant to wear and abrasion, making it perfect for applications that involve high levels of friction and contact, such as gears, bearings, and seals.
Another key advantage of PEEK plastic is its chemical resistance, which allows it to withstand exposure to a wide range of chemicals, solvents, and oils without degrading This makes it an ideal material for use in harsh chemical environments, such as in the medical and pharmaceutical industries, where sterilization and chemical resistance are crucial PEEK plastic is also biocompatible, making it suitable for use in medical implants and devices that come into contact with the human body.
In the medical industry, PEEK plastic is rapidly becoming the material of choice for a wide range of applications, including orthopedic implants, spinal implants, surgical instruments, and medical devices peek plastic. Its biocompatibility, chemical resistance, and strength make it highly suitable for use in medical devices that require high performance and reliability PEEK plastic is also radiolucent, allowing for clear imaging during medical procedures, unlike metal implants that can interfere with imaging.
In the electronics industry, PEEK plastic is gaining popularity due to its excellent electrical properties, high-temperature resistance, and dimensional stability It is used in a wide range of applications, including connectors, insulators, circuit boards, and electronic housings PEEK plastic is also flame retardant, making it suitable for use in electronic devices that require protection against fire hazards.
PEEK plastic is also making a significant impact in the oil and gas industry, where it is used in drilling and completion tools, pumps, valves, and seals Its high-temperature resistance and chemical resistance make it ideal for withstanding the harsh conditions encountered in the oil and gas industry PEEK plastic is also resistant to hydrogen sulfide and other corrosive chemicals found in oil and gas wells, making it a reliable material for use in these applications.
